Metal chimney ties are made of steel or aluminum, and they are very … WebMasonry connectors can be classified as wall ties, anchors or fasteners. Wall ties connect one masonry wythe to an adjacent wythe. Anchors connect masonry to a structural support or frame. Fasteners connect an …

The channeled brickwork on this chimney hints that it serves three masters—fireplaces and/or fuel-burning heating systems—and the … WebIt is normal to tie a masonry chimney to the building to prevent movement. Those ties, if present, are likely to be hidden between the chimney side facing the building and the building wall itself. WebChimney Vertical reinforcing b: H: Four No. 4 full-length bars for chimney up to 40″ wide. Add two No. 4 bars for each additional 40″ or fraction of width or each additional flue. Horizontal reinforcing: J: 1 / 4 ″ ties at 18″ … WebAug 1, 2024 · For precast pumice concrete chimneys, restrain at roof level by a 50 × 1 mm U strap wrapped around the chimney or by a hot-dip galvanised deformed 6 mm reinforcing bar placed into the grout around …
